Admissions in Pune typically open between September and February for the following academic year, though IB and IGCSE schools often run rolling intakes. Each school profile lists the application window, age cut-off, registration fee and the documents required for entrance.
When comparing schools, weigh the board's exit-exam fit for your child, the student-teacher ratio, transport coverage to your locality, and the fee escalation policy. Reviews from parents on each profile surface day-to-day realities — homework load, communication quality and extracurricular depth — that brochures rarely capture.

Beyond the classroom, neighbourhood matters as much as board. A 20–30 minute one-way commute is generally workable for school-age children; longer than that and the child's day stretches uncomfortably.
